LABOUR DAY.

CHEAP RAILWAY FARES. Labour Day falls on the nearest Monday to October 25, and this year will be kept up on the 28th inst., so many people will doubtless avail themselves of the Railway Department’s cheap train fares to enjoy a pleasant week-end change. Excursion fares from and to all stations will be in operation from October 25 to 28, and the tickets will be available for return up to November 23. Tickets may be purchased and seats and sleeping berths reserved 14 days ahead of travel date.
